I, I have a diagram where I show flow of information from one to another using a connector. I am using a one sided arrow to show one sided flow and double sided arrow to illustrate both side flow. Now, I also want to show how much unit is flowing from shape A to Shape B (and how much from Shape B to Shape A). I was trying to do this with the label of the connector. I was putting a label (of the connector) something like "←3 units,  2 units→" to show data flow of 3 units from Shape B to A and flow of 2 unit from Shape A to Shape B. But the problem is that when using auto layout, Nevron arranges everything and Shape B and Shape A might be aligned in such way that the connector is reversed in which case it would seem that the data is reversed (i.e. 3 units from from A->B rather than B->A). How can I set it so that my test start point is always located from the port.From side.

It may also be possible to illustrate the same information if I could put labels or texts on Arrowheads which I have not found any way to achieve it.
